Install Ubuntu7.04 or Fedora C6 fails... what can i do?
Hello, when i boot into Ubuntu live cd (it runs slow) i do everything but during install i only get to 15% (detecting filesystem or something like that) and it dies. With fedora core 6 i install everything, but installing bootloader never finishes, i have formatted the drive with gparted, and set up partition table during install. I go hda1 20gb as "/" then 20gb as "/home" then 1gb as swap and the rest of the 60gb hdd for a later server installation. The computer has a 1.3ghz Amd Athlon, 256 mb Ram and a 60gb HDD. I know the stats are low, but it is a backup PC. All help is appreciated.

Hmm, so if you try to boot after doing the Fedora install, is there any error messages?
That harddrive, what sort if interface is it? Is it a SATA-RAID or just normal IDE? Are you trying to make this one dual boot, or is it only for Linux?
Might be an idea to forget a later server installation partition. You can always add the server software you want later to the normal installation and maybe running it without the X GUI when it is used purely as a server. That way you can leave the partitioning to the install program.
